Voodoo Safeguarding Your Data And Account

Voodoo Casino's privacy policy for UK explains how they collect, use, and keep your personal information safe when you sign up for an account, prove who you are, and play for real money. For example, it talks about what information is needed to make deposits and withdrawals in £, how marketing preferences are taken care of, and how data can be shared with payment and verification partners in UK, if that's legal. As a UK player, you have the right to see, change, or delete your data. The policy also explains the safety measures used to protect gameplay and transactions.

Voodoo Casino May Ask For Certain Personal Information When You Make An Account And When You Make Your First Withdrawal

like when you withdraw £100 or more. This is to keep your account safe and in line with the law. How you pay, what you're doing, and the checks that are needed in your area will determine the exact set of details.

Please confirm that you are who you say you are, that you are at least 18 years old, and that you own the payment method you use to make deposits and withdrawals. This stops fraud, account takeovers, and bad use of promotions, and it makes sure that winners can get their winnings.

Standard Verification Information And Documents

Voodoo Casino may ask for basic identity information and supporting documents as part of standard Know Your Customer (KYC) checks. Extra items can be asked for to finish the verification if any information is missing or not clear. Identity information, like full name, date of birth, and place of birth if asked. Name, email address, phone number, and home address for getting in touch.

  • ID from the government: a clear picture of your driver's license, passport, or national ID card (front and back, if applicable).
  • An up-to-date utility bill, bank letter, or other official document with your name and current address should be considered proof of address.
  • Payment method ownership—proof that you own the deposit method, like a picture of a masked credit card or a screenshot from your e-wallet account, depending on the method used.
  • Security and login data includes log-in timestamps, device and technical identifiers, and information about the user's IP address. This data is used to protect the account and spot any suspicious attempts to access it.
  • So that they can make sure the account can be used in UK and do the right compliance checks, Voodoo Casino may also ask for proof of your UK or country of residence if the rules require it.

There may be times when you have to go through more checks, especially if you want to withdraw a large amount of money, like £500. This could mean taking extra steps to prove your identity or showing more proof that the payment method and account activity belong to you.

Processing Your Payment Information For Deposits And Cashouts

When you deposit money or ask for a cashout at Voodoo Casino, your payment information is only used to complete the transaction, make sure the payment method is real, and keep your account safe from fraud. Some of the information that is needed to link the payment to your player profile is the type of payment method used, the amount of the transaction, the timestamp, and partial identifiers.

We want the payment process to go smoothly while still putting in place the controls that are normal in regulated gaming. For example, a deposit of 100 £ might be approved right away, but a cashout of 500 £ might need more checks, depending on the status of your account, the method of payment, and security settings. When you deposit money or cash out your deposits, the payment request is sent to our payment processing partners so that the transaction can go through. The most common things we get are confirmation results and limited payment references, not full sensitive credentials. This information helps us lower your balance, add a receipt to your account history, and spot any strange activity.

Cashouts: When you ask for a cashout, we process it through the same safe payment channels and, if possible, send the money back to the same method you used to deposit. We may check that the payment method is yours, that the cashout destination matches the information in your account, and that the transaction follows our internal risk rules. Payment processing may include gathering important transaction data, like the amount, method, and technical identifiers needed to make a 50 £ deposit or a 250 £ cashout. This is done to keep the flow clear. Safe transmission to payment partners—data is sent to authorized processors over encrypted connections.

Automated checks can find problems like chargeback risks, inconsistencies, and attempts to take over your account. Keep records: transaction logs are kept to answer questions about payments, handle disputes, and meet legal requirements. Information about cards and wallets: When it's possible, the casino may "tokenize" sensitive payment information so that it doesn't have to store full card numbers. We avoid giving out all the information by keeping a token and a few limited references that make it possible to match future transactions correctly. To cut down on fraud, we may use rules that connect a withdrawal to the method of deposit. If you deposit £100 using one method and then ask to cash out £100 to a different location, you might be asked to prove that you own the new method or go back to the first one.

If there are risk signals, unusually high activity, repeated failed attempts, or changes to account information, some cashouts may be held up. In these situations, we might ask for confirmation steps before sending you 1,000 £, like making sure the payment method is in your name and matches your account information. To avoid payment delays, make sure that the information in your account matches the information for the person who owns the payment method, and whenever possible, use a single, clearly identified funding source.

Withdrawal Approval, Know Your Customer (kyc) Checks, And Document Handling Rules

To make sure that withdrawals are safe and legal, Voodoo Casino may need to verify an account before approving a payout. The purpose of these checks is to make sure that the payment method you're using is yours, to stop anyone else from using it, and to make sure that your account information is correct. Withdrawals may be approved right away or held until KYC is complete, depending on your activity, the size of the request, or the rules in UK. For instance, the first withdrawal of 200 £ might require identity verification, while requests for larger amounts, like 2,000 £, might need extra proof of where the money came from.

Kyc, Approval Of Withdrawal, And Submission Of Documents

When we can ask for KYC. Verification may be asked for when you first sign up, before your first withdrawal, after you change your personal information, when you use a new payment method, or if there is activity on your account that needs to be confirmed. If there are problems with your account, like a difference between what you said about your nationality and what you uploaded, approval may be held until the problems are fixed. How often do these documents get accepted? Personal identification such as a passport, national ID card, or driver's license that is valid and can be read. An official document or utility bill that shows your name and address can be used as proof of address. Payment method verification: proof that the account where the money is being withdrawn belongs to you, like a picture of your masked card or the profile page of your e-wallet. Source of funds: proof for bigger withdrawals, like 5,000 £, or when needed for compliance checks.

Rules For Document Quality

For faster processing, make sure the images are complete, clear, and have not been edited. If your photos are blurry, the corners are cut off, there is glare, or there are missing pages, you may have to resubmit them. Turn in both sides of a document if it has two. Name and details must be the same. Your name on the account, date of birth, and address must match what is on the documents. Before you send in proof of your new address, make sure you've updated your profile with the new information. How withdrawals are approved. Payment destinations are checked and necessary checks are made before withdrawals are processed. To lower the risk of fraud, payouts are sent back to the same payment method that was used to make the deposit, up to the amount that was deposited. Any money that is still owed can be paid out to you using a different method that has been approved. Keep your files safe. The documents are only used for compliance and verification, and only authorized staff or service providers who have been checked out can access them. Only the official upload channel in your account should be used to send files. Do not send private scans through public chats or emails that are not encrypted. Guidelines for keeping and deleting. Files for verification may be kept for as long as the law requires and then deleted or made anonymous based on internal retention schedules.

Contacting support will let you know what is still needed and if you need to re-submit your documents if you have questions about the ones you sent in. There are limits on how much you can deposit and withdraw, and they are linked to responsible gambling controls. This is done by Voodoo Casino to help you keep your play within your means and in line with your preferences. As long as your account activity stays within the limits you set, these controls will make it easy to set limits before your spending goes through the roof. Depending on the status of your account, the method of payment you use, and the rules in UK, you may be given default limits or asked to set your own.

It is easy to see in your cashier before you confirm a transaction if there are any limits on deposits or withdrawals. Deposit limits tell you how much you can add to your casino account in a certain amount of time. Most of the time, limits can be set daily, weekly, or monthly. For example, a daily limit of £100, a weekly limit of £500, or a monthly limit of £2000. When a deposit limit is reached, no more deposits can be made until the limit is reset. This stops you from topping up on the spot and helps you stick to your budget while you play. Most of the time, lowering a limit (like from £2000 to £500 per month) has an immediate effect.

For example, if you want to raise the weekly limit from £300 to £800, you might have to wait a while before it goes into effect. When you set a deposit limit, it applies to all of the deposit options you see in the cashier. These rules will be followed if your payment provider has their own. Withdrawal limits may also be connected to rules and safety measures for responsible gambling. You might be able to take out up to £3000 per day or £10000 per week, for example, depending on your verification status and the rules of the payment channel. You can send the rest of the withdrawal request as a separate request after the limit window resets if your first request is bigger than the available limit.

Because Voodoo Casino wants withdrawals to be consistent, they may use: Per-transaction caps (for example, a maximum of £2000 per withdrawal request); Daily or weekly withdrawal ceilings (for example, up to £10000 per week); Method-specific limits (for example, £5000 via one method and £2000 via another); These limits are meant to work together when responsible gambling controls are turned on. For example, a deposit limit of £500 per week naturally lowers the risk of chasing losses and encourages more consistent withdrawal behavior. If you need to change your limits, go to your account settings and find the area for responsible gambling. Customer service can tell you what ranges are available and when changes take effect if you can't change a certain threshold because of UK regulations or account requirements that are specific to your UK.

Allowances For Apps, Browsers, And Devices

When you play Voodoo Casino on your phone, your privacy depends on how the app or browser works with your phone. It's important to have permissions for basic things like safe logins, smooth gameplay, and stopping fraud, but they should never feel like they're getting in the way. You stay in charge by only letting things happen that are needed for the features you use. The way your phone, tablet, or browser stores data locally is also part of mobile privacy. You are signed in and your preferences are remembered, and some information is saved to keep your account safe from bad activity. Changing permissions, clearing stored data, and limiting access to features on your device that you don't want other people to see can help stop people from tracking you.

Permissions You Might See on Your Phone: You might be asked for certain permissions whether you're using the app or a mobile browser. It's possible that some casino features won't work until you allow access, even if you deny a permission. You can use the camera to quickly upload files and scan documents while they are being checked. Otherwise, you can turn this off if you upload files by hand. Photos and media (storage): This is where you can add screenshots or verification pictures from your gallery. You can limit who can see certain photos if your device lets you. Place — this information could be used to make sure you're following the rules and that the service is available where you live. You can usually pick "While using the app" instead of "Always on." Notifications: These are used to send account alerts like confirmations of logins, security alerts, and promotional messages that you can choose to ignore. You can turn off alerts for marketing purposes while leaving security alerts on when supported. Face ID and fingerprints are examples of biometric authentication that can be used to speed up secure login on your device. You don't have to do this; you can turn it off in your device's settings. An useful tip is to cancel a permission request that comes up out of the blue and keep playing.

You can later turn it on only when you use a feature that clearly needs it. For example, you could only turn on camera access when you start uploading your ID. When it comes to apps vs. mobile browsers, apps may ask for permissions directly through the settings of your operating system. Most of the time, browser controls (site settings), cookies, and local storage are what browser games depend on. Limit third-party cookies and make sure that only the most basic site permissions are turned on for the most privacy in your browser. For security reasons, mobile sessions can send technical signals like the type of device being used, the version of the operating system, and anonymous device identifiers that are used to stop fraud. If you turn off advertising identifiers at the device level, some of these will not be collected, but they may be the same as your personal files or contacts. Changing permissions: For apps, you can do this in the app's settings on your phone, and for browser play, you can do it in the site permissions of your browser. Log out, clear the site or app's data, and then sign in again to start over. This might delete any saved preferences, and you might have to enter your login information again.

Faq

When You Play At Voodoo Casino, What Personal Information Do They Collect?

We get the information we need to open and manage your account, make deposits and withdrawals, and make sure we meet AML and anti-fraud rules. This could include your name, date of birth, address, email address, phone number, IP address or device data, payment information, history of games and transactions, and documents that prove who you are. This information helps us protect your account, stop chargebacks, protect the limits you set, and help customers. We don't give out or sell your information.

Can Someone Else See The Information About My Deposit?

For as long as it takes to process your payment and keep your account safe. Your deposit information may be shared with banks, card processors, regulated payment providers, and partners that work to stop fraud. People we work with are required to keep the information we share with them safe. Card information is sent through secure payment processing, and we don't keep full card numbers on file.

What Kind Of Proof (kyc) Do I Need To Make A Withdrawal, And How Long Does It Take?

We may ask for proof of identity (like a passport or ID), proof of address (like a utility bill or bank statement), and proof of payment method (like a masked card photo or proof of e-wallet ownership) before a withdrawal is made. We might ask for more checks if you ask for higher limits or a big payout. Make sure all the corners of the documents you upload can be seen, and that your name and address match the ones on your profile. When we get clear documents, most checks are done within 24 to 48 hours. More complicated cases can take longer.
